According to Thomas Reynolds, a mechanical engineer with over 15 years of experience in valve systems, “When selecting an aluminum ball valve, the material's corrosion resistance is paramount, especially in environments exposed to moisture or harsh chemicals.” Aluminum offers a lightweight alternative to brass or stainless steel, while still providing remarkable resistance to oxidation. This characteristic is vital for ensuring the valve's longevity in various applications.
Expert Sarah Jacobs from Fluid Dynamics Solutions emphasizes the importance of understanding the operational pressure ratings. “Make sure to choose an aluminum male-female ball valve that suits your specific pressure requirements,” she states. “Using a valve not rated for your application can lead to operational failures.” Selecting a valve that meets or exceeds the pressure demands of your system is essential for safety and functionality.
Sealing performance is another critical factor highlighted by James Li, an expert in valve manufacturing. He notes, “High-quality seals prevent leaks and ensure optimal performance; therefore, always consider the sealing materials used in aluminum ball valves.” Many modern aluminum valves utilize PTFE (Polytetrafluoroethylene) seals that enhance their ability to withstand chemical exposure and high temperatures, which can lead to better system reliability.
Sizing is crucial, as David O’Brien, a senior product specialist, explains. “Choose sizes that align with existing piping systems for seamless integration. An ill-fitting valve will cause flow restrictions or operational hiccups.” Therefore, knowing the precise dimensions required for installation can save time and resources in the long run, especially when opting for an aluminum male-female ball valve.
Additionally, seeking valves from reputable manufacturers can make a significant difference. Industry veteran Elena Martinez states, “Certifications are a key indicator of reliability and quality assurance. Look for valves that meet international standards, such as ISO or ANSI.” This emphasizes not just the physical attributes of aluminum ball valves but also the credibility of those producing them.
Finally, financial considerations cannot be overlooked. As financial analyst Richard Barlow advises, “Evaluate the long-term value rather than just the initial cost. A high-quality aluminum ball valve may be more expensive upfront but can lead to significant savings by reducing the risk of failures and maintenance costs.” Understanding this balance is crucial in making a judicious decision.
In summary, when choosing aluminum ball valves, consider durability, operational ratings, seal quality, sizing, manufacturer reputation, and cost effectiveness.
